Good News For AP As Centre Approves Rs 12,911 Crores Funding
In a major development for Andhra Pradesh, the Central Government approved Rs 12,911 crores as additional funding to the State Government. The decision was taken by the Union Finance Ministry, after a meeting held between the Jal Shakti Department officials. The major announcement came as a boon to the YS Jagan Mohan Reddy-led YSRCP Government, which was demanding funding for the construction of the Polavaram Project.

Ashneer Grover To Launch New Venture With $300 Million Funding Goal
Ashneer Grover, co-founder and former CEO of BharatPe, intends to launch a new venture a month after his abrupt departure from his company. He is in discussions with private equity firms about raising $300 million for his enterprise. Grover may use his personal finances to support his startup, and may even trade a portion of his share in BharatPe, stated a report. Grover is presently in United States regarding the startup.

PhysicWallah Startup Becomes 101st Unicorn Of India, Raises $100 Million
An ed-tech platform for medical and engineering entrance exams, PhysicsWallah, is a new addition to the unicorn club in India. With $100 million (around ₹777 crore) investment from companies. PhysicsWallah in its Series A funding round entered the club and became India's 101st unicorn. It is also the first startup company with huge investment from marquee investors Westbridge and GSV Ventures, in the edtech sector.

Crypto-Market Begins To Recover Following Recent Downturn
Bitcoin has dropped about half of its value since its November high and has been hovering around $30,000 for the past month. Some investors believe bitcoin has reached a bottom, based on the amount of money flowing into listed cryptocurrency funds, which represent a small portion of the market. Funds experienced an average weekly inflow of $66.5 million, reversing a disastrous April loss of $49.6 million.

Delhi Govt Gives Rs 1,051 Cr To Municipal Corps To Pay Workers' Salary
Delhi Deputy CM Manish Sisodia on May 15 announced Rs 1,051 crores fund for three municipal corporations to pay salaries to employees and healthcare workers. Allocating Rs 367 crore, Rs 432 crore and Rs 251 crore for east, north and south corporations respectively, Sisodia stated the funds should be used to pay salaries and not “diverted for other uses". He also accused Municipal Corporations of Delhi of "mismanagement and corruption".
